If your issue is the size of the map, there are a couple ways to deal with that.

  1. Come up with a theme that you know you'll enjoy working on (also have a backup if it just doesn't work out).
  2. put your paths in first so you can get a good visual in your head of what you need to work on.
  3. Some people will work on a small area at a time so they don't get overwhelmed.
  4. you can plan out your space ahead of time using the ground painting tool, which usually breaks your park into smaller sections.
  5. I tend to work on a the whole park at the same time. That way when I get stuck on a section, I can move onto another area before going back.
  6. Don't be afraid to just close the game and come back a week later. I often start my park at the beginning of the month, and then take a week or two off before continuing.

I would also recommend using the CoasterB Diorama channel on the Parkitect Discord. Those of us who compete usually try to be super encouraging and help with ideas/themes as needed.

It's a mix of vanilla borders, with scifitect, future and space, and anigates pieces. along with construction anarchy of course! and a lot of patience. While some of it is on a grid, a lot of it is is placed by hand.

The tentacles are part of Maxfreak's Scenery essential's as roots. I used them as tentacles, roots, and branches for the tree.

I think all of Shyguy's, and Kenney's mods are the best. Besides that, Coaster Anarchy, and Extra Lights are pretty necessary for how I play. Construction Anarchy is also great, but only if you expect to get really detailed in your creations.
